Brake Fade

Caused by a number of factors mostly relating to reduction in the coefficient of friction of brake friction materials. Thermal expansion of brake drums under prolonged braking tends to enlarge drum diameters, meaning that the actuation mechanisms such as slack adjusters no longer function at optimum mechanical efficiency, which makes brake fade more of a problem in drum brake systems.

Safety Pop-Off Valves

Valves designed to release pressure automatically to prevent damage or explosions in pressurized systems.

System Supply Tank

A reservoir or tank that holds fluid or fuel integral to the operation of a system, ensuring there is a sufficient supply for its functioning.

Compressor Unloader Circuit

A system within an air compressor that reduces load and pressure by allowing compressed air to bypass during start-up or when the desired pressure is reached.
